Solayer’s founder releases research on LLM supply chain security; more than 2% of free routers have been exposed as having been maliciously injected

Solayer’s founder reveals safety risks of large language models, pointing out that LLM agents relying on third-party API routers face a risk of being attacked by malicious code. Testing shows that multiple routers have security vulnerabilities, and can even leak sensitive credentials. In addition, research demonstrates feasible attack methods and defense measures.

Polymarket’s Claude Mythos model: the April release probability drops to 28%, and the June release probability rises to 53%

Polymarket’s prediction data shows that the probability of the "Claude Mythos" model released in April dropped sharply to 28%, while the probability of the model released in June rose to 53%. Related contract rules require that the model must be confirmed only after following specific naming conventions and being made publicly accessible, and Anthropic also prohibits users from "free-riding" on Claude.
